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our top-notch equipment, our technicians will extract the water from your property, reducing the risk of further damage.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to remove as much water as possible, using powerful pumps and vacuums to get the job done.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your space, removing any remaining moisture and preventing further damage. We’ll use dehumidifiers and air movers to circulate air and speed up the drying process.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Cost In Hamilton, OH
The cost of dishwasher leak water removal in Hamilton, OH,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the specifics of your situation. Keep in mind that these are estimates, not guarantees, and ex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Repair and restoration | $1,000 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of materials |
| Musty odor removal | $100 – $500 | Severity of odor, size of affected area |
| Water-damaged flooring repair |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of flooring |
| Water-damaged cabinet repair |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, type of cabinets |
